Anyway, the point is they're a foundational fintech, and one with a social drive to boot.Today I'm chatting to Lev Plaves about the ways in which Kiva has evolved since my school project, and in particular how he and his team are lending money to refugees. The Kiva Refugee Investment Fund successfully closed with $32.5 million, and they're multiplying that impact by following an open approach, sharing their lending results as they go, so others can take heart from the fact that loan officers now say that "refugees are now the first people they look to, because of what their performance has been and how strong they've been as clients".Kiva is, of course, at https://www.kiva.org/ but then you'll want to jump straight to the refugee tab - I'm helping Ali put up solar panels and Alaa with her sewing business, for example.Or find their blog at https://www.kiva.org/blog You can reach out to Lev and the team by email via refugees@kiva.orgYou can learn more about myself, Brendan le Grange, on my LinkedIn page (feel free to connect), my action-adventure novels are on Amazon, some versions even for free, and my work with ConfirmU and our gamified psychometric scores is at https://confirmu.com/ and on episode 24 of this very show https://www.howtolendmoneytostrangers.show/episodes/episode-24If you have any feedback or questions, if you would like to participate in the show, or if you'd like to find full written transcripts with timestamps head on over to HowtoLendMoneytoStrangers.ShowRegards,Brendan Hosted on Acast.
